About Matt Serra
Matt Serra is a former UFC Welterweight Champion and respected MMA analyst known for his deep knowledge of fighting techniques and combat sports history. As a guest on the MMA Show, Serra contributed insights into legendary fighters like BJ Penn, discussing the unique skill sets that defined their careers and shaped modern MMA. His perspective as both a former champion and current commentator makes him a valued voice in analyzing the sport's evolution and high-profile matchups.
